After being out of action for almost six months, Kenny Omega is hoping to be back in time for September's All Out. On this morning's Wrestling Observer Radio only for subscribers at Wrestling Observer dot com, Dave Meltzer said Omega is hoping to be it all Out, but it's too soon to say if he will or if he won't. He's hoping for it. That's kind of the target right now.
Meltzer went on to say that September show is also the targeted return for a e W World champion, CM Punk, who has been out of action for nearly two months after surgery on what is believed to have been an injury to his foot, possibly diving into the crowd and hitting it on the guardrail. If Punk does return, it is virtually lock, says Dave in the front page here of the Wrestling Observer dot com website, that he will be in a unification title match against the current interim
title holder, John Moxley. On Tuesday, Fightful reported that an Omega Young Bucks Trio tag team match is tentatively planned for all out, but Meltzer did not confirm that on this morning's Wrestling Observer Radio. After losing the title a hangman page at last November's Full Gear, Omega took time off to have several surgeries for nagging injuries, including his knee, a sports hernia, and more, and he is very frustrated
right now. Whether that is part of a work to lead up to him coming back, I don't know, but he's expressed frustration with having the time off and having these injuries not heal in the way that they want. You know that he wants them to and that his people want him to and at least he's getting some
time off because his body absolutely needs it. If there's any benefit to Adam Cole being out right now after suffering a concussion at the Forbidden Door pay per view, it is the same thing, and that's something that he brought up during an appearance on Game Spots Wrestle Buddies podcast, where Cole addressed his recovery. He said he's confident that he's going to be able to return to the ring soon.
He's dealing with a torn laborum as well as the concussion effects and the after effects that took place during the fatal four way i w g P World Heavyweight Championship match last month. He says, I'm doing okay. I'm definitely on the path on the tractor recovery for sure. I have a great team around me that's helping me and just making sure that I'm taking care of to
the best of my ability. A w has been fantastic as far as making sure that I'm getting the right care that I deserve, and I feel like there's progress and a move forward every single week for sure. Cole talked about being banged up. He said the most time he has ever had off in the last fourteen years was one month. But he says he feels good. He says he's very confident and he'll be back in the ring soon. He's excited to be back. He says, I miss it so much already, but yeah, I'm feeling good.
I'm feeling good, So a good sign for Adam Cole fans. J White defeated Cole and Kazucho Okata and Hangman Page to retain the id b G p Roll heavyweight title at Formidden Door. Uh though he thinks he'll be able to return soon, Cole did admit that the concussion he suffered was quote definitely scary. Dave Meltzer reported in last week's edition to the Wrestling Observer newsletter that Cole has opted not to undergo surgery for his torn laboram and
is instead doing therapy for the injury. Fightful reported this past March that a person of influence within Warner Media did not want the Briscoe signed to a w because of homophobic tweets that
J Briscoe had made in two thousand and thirteen. Uh Briscoe has apologized for those tweets during a March appear on the Battleground podcast. Was the last time that he had did it. Ring of Honor had smacked his hand, and I think suspending him or find them. Initially when it had happened, it had completely decimated any possibility that they were going to have to sign to w W E. So it looks like they have a future with Tony Khan and in Ring of Honor. Obviously that's the key

He is going to be the master of ceremonies. They've been doing this now for thirty four years. In two thousand and twenty,
twenty one million people watched over ten days. It is apparently the best way for them to get new eyeballs onto the channel. It is no surprise when more people return to the channel than at any other time during
the year. In April of this year, Discovery Incorporated and Warner Media merged to become Warner Brothers Discovery and everybody has got to do something Sharky, t V S, t N T, True TV, Food Network, h D t V, CNN, Cartoon Network, Adults Swim, Animal Planet, Science Channel, I d Oprah, Winfrey Turner, Classic Movies, Discovery Plus an HBO Max Plus will all have Shark Week inspired content or cross promote the event as Dynamite did last night.
